Description

Cilium is a networking, observability, and security solution with an eBPF-based dataplane. In the 1.15 branch prior to 1.15.8 and the 1.16 branch prior to 1.16.1, Gateway API HTTPRoutes and GRPCRoutes do not follow the match precedence specified in the Gateway API specification. In particular, request headers are matched before request methods, when the specification describes that the request methods must be respected before headers are matched. This could result in unexpected behaviour with security This issue is fixed in Cilium v1.15.8 and v1.16.1. There is no workaround for this issue.

Common questions

How do I fix CVE-2024-42487?

Upgrade cilium to 1.15.8 or later.

Is CVE-2024-42487 being actively exploited?

Not that we know of. CVE-2024-42487 is not in the CISA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og. Its EPSS score of 0.53% is the estimated probability that it will be exploited in the next 30 days. That is higher than 42% of all scored CVEs.

How severe is CVE-2024-42487?

CVE-2024-42487 has a CVSS v3 base score of 4.0, rated medium. CVSS rates the technical impact if the vulnerability is exploited, not how likely that is, so weigh it alongside the exploit-prediction score when you decide what to patch first.
